The architectural identity and living experience across Croatia
Croatia’s residential appeal is deeply tied to its architecture, landscapes, and authentic regional character. Direct-owner homes often represent a personal connection to the land, with spaces shaped by local materials, coastal elements, and the warm Mediterranean climate.
Stone houses are one of Croatia’s most recognizable property types. These homes, common in Dalmatian towns and Istrian villages, feature thick stone walls, wooden shutters, and charming courtyards. Buyers exploring by owner houses for sale appreciate the timeless aesthetic and comfortable summer temperatures these homes offer.
Seafront apartments attract those seeking views of calm bays, marinas, or island landscapes. Interiors often emphasize bright light, open balconies, and layouts designed for relaxed coastal living. Owners frequently highlight details such as terrace orientation, sea breezes, and proximity to walkable waterfronts.
Modern coastal residences can be found in areas like Split, Zadar, and Rijeka. These homes typically feature contemporary design, spacious interiors, and panoramic windows overlooking the Adriatic. Buyers searching for housing for sale directly from owners value the combination of convenience, style, and natural surroundings.
Inland family homes offer space, greenery, and a comfortable environment for year-round living. Regions such as Zagreb County and Slavonia provide large plots, quiet neighborhoods, and homes designed with practical everyday life in mind.
The variety of architectural styles allows buyers to find a property that matches their vision—whether it is a stone cottage, a sunlit coastal apartment, or a contemporary residence near the water.

Coastal regions that attract strong direct-owner interest
Croatia’s coastline stretches over 1,700 kilometers, offering a wide selection of communities where direct-owner homes are in demand.
- Dalmatia: Split, Zadar, Šibenik, Trogir, and Makarska are known for bright seafront apartments and stone houses with historic character.
- Istria: Rovinj, Poreč, and Pula combine Italian-influenced charm with relaxed coastal living.
- Kvarner: Opatija and Rijeka offer elegant coastal promenades, refined architecture, and scenic views.
- Islands: Hvar, Brač, Korčula, and Krk attract buyers seeking exclusivity, quiet coves, and natural beauty.
Each region has its distinct rhythm—busy maritime life, peaceful village charm, or vibrant seaside promenades—providing a wide spectrum of choices for buyers exploring buying houses or apartments directly from owners.
Inland locations that appeal to long-term buyers
Croatia’s inland regions attract residents and relocation-driven buyers seeking year-round comfort, greenery, and spacious living:
- Zagreb: The capital offers cultural richness, modern infrastructure, and diverse housing options.
- Slavonia: Known for its open landscapes, community-oriented towns, and practical residential layouts.
- Zagorje: Popular for hillside homes, spas, and traditional architecture.
Direct-owner properties in these areas offer authentic insights into daily life, neighborhood atmosphere, and seasonal comfort—features especially valued by buyers seeking long-term residential stability.
